About This Book
What if a secret puppet show could hide clues to a great mystery? In the bustling streets of nineteenth-century Prague, Milena chases shadows and whispers about a missing heiress. But can she uncover the truth before the Puppet Master's secrets pull her too deep?

Quick Assessment
Set in nineteenth-century Prague, this middle-grade mystery follows Milena as she investigates the disappearance of a wealthy heiress. The story includes themes of social customs and theatrical puppetry, offering historical and cultural insights suitable for ages 9-12. The book contains mild suspense but no graphic content, making it appropriate for middle-grade readers.
